I am trying to plan a family camping trip to Colorado and I am needing some help. Of course, I am wanting to camp in proximety to some good flyfishing.I have an option of going the third week in June or second week in August. I am leaning toward August since I suspect that water levels would still be high in June from runoff. Does anyone have any experience or suggestions on where to go. I will be pulling a camper trailer so I can't get too remote, although obviously I could make short drives from camp to fish. Any inpit from others experiences woulod be of great help. Thanks.

You could just look me up at the Caddis Company in Durango. Right on the Animas River and its only an hour to the San Juan. There is a KOA right out side of town to Camp Which is also right on the river. We also have access to some high country streams and to some private sections of tailwater on the Los Pinos "The Pine".

I've been to Estes Park quite a few times, most recently in 2004, and I would highly recommend it. There are many places to camp, many things to do(especially for kids), and Rocky Mountain National Park is breathtaking. This campground borders RMNP and has reasonable rates http://www.estesparkcampground.com/. I have about a million pictures of RMNP if you want to see any.
